The purpose of this study was to confirm the effect of natural minerals onhyperglycemia and glucose intolerance in streptozotocin (STZ)-induced diabeticmice. The STZ with natural mineral group exhibited lowered fasting plasmaglucose levels than the STZ-induced diabetic group. Oral glucose tolerance testsshowed that natural minerals improves impaired glucose tolerance in STZ-induceddiabetic mice. Histopathological evaluation of the pancreas showed that naturalminerals restores the morphology of the pancreatic islets of Langerhans andincreases the secretion of insulin in STZ-induced diabetic mice. These resultssuggest that natural minerals is a potential anti-diabetic agent, owing to itsability to suppress hyperglycemia and improve glucose intolerance by modulatingglucose metabolism and increasing glucose uptake. .(“This research was a part ofthe project titled 'Global multi-combination product development and exportutilizing deep seawater extracted minerals (FDA notification) funded by theMinistry of Oceans and Fisheries, South Korea.")
